I found the best little pumpkin bread recipe a week ago. Since then I have made of six loaves and handed them out to people around me as part of my insane love for the upcoming holiday season.

Even though I had so much fun baking them and finding a way to package them, I never thought about how it would make the people around me feel.

During this time of year we are usually bogged down, its almost finals, there’s a lot of travel, and finding time to make little goodies can be hard. But when you take on that job and give it to the people around you it is a win, win for everyone. For me having the smells of fresh baked goods filling my home is the best feeling, but I have come to learn that it means a lot to the people you give it to.

I did not realize how much a little bit of pumpkin bread could make someone feel, but I thought about it and I figured out that we do not take a lot of time to share with people around us. We are busy and often do not find time for ourselves and much less for those around us.

So I challenge you this busy season to find something easy to make — I made these while studying for a criminal justice test — and lighten up someone’s day. Let’s make the holiday season about what it is meant to be about. It is time to share and lift each other up.

So find something that is simple but meaningful and give it to five people in your life and challenge them to do the same and let’s see how much we can change the negative outlook many people have on holiday season!
